The more I think about it, the more I feel that when import sees a file
with no vendor branch yet and with a dead rev 1.1, it should do all the
same as it currently does plus set the default branch to 1.1.1 (or
wherever the vendor branch is).
I think that should do it (modulo issues such as moving the file out of the
Attic). And I can't see in which way that would make merging worse than it
is now.
